Subject: [PATCH 2/2] ALSA: usb-audio: Set up (implicit) sync for Saffire 6

Focusrite Saffire 6 has fixed audioformat quirks with multiple
endpoints assigned to a single altsetting.  Unfortunately the generic
parser couldn't detect the sync endpoint correctly as the implicit
sync due to the missing EP attribute bits.  In the former kernels, it
used to work somehow casually, but it's been broken for a while after
the large code change in 5.11.

This patch cures the regression by the following:
- Allow the static quirk table to provide the sync EP information;
  we just need to fill the fields and let the generic parser skipping
  parsing if sync_ep is already set.
- Add the sync endpoint information to the entry for Saffire 6.

diff --git a/sound/usb/pcm.c b/sound/usb/pcm.c
index b0369df53910..e692ae04436a 100644
--- a/sound/usb/pcm.c
+++ b/sound/usb/pcm.c
@@ -291,6 +291,9 @@ int snd_usb_audioformat_set_sync_ep(struct snd_usb_audio *chip,
 	bool is_playback;
 	int err;
 
+	if (fmt->sync_ep)
+		return 0; /* already set up */
+
 	alts = snd_usb_get_host_interface(chip, fmt->iface, fmt->altsetting);
 	if (!alts)
 		return 0;
diff --git a/sound/usb/quirks-table.h b/sound/usb/quirks-table.h
index 78eb41b621d6..4f56e1784932 100644
--- a/sound/usb/quirks-table.h
+++ b/sound/usb/quirks-table.h
@@ -2658,7 +2658,12 @@ YAMAHA_DEVICE(0x7010, "UB99"),
 					.nr_rates = 2,
 					.rate_table = (unsigned int[]) {
 						44100, 48000
-					}
+					},
+					.sync_ep = 0x82,
+					.sync_iface = 0,
+					.sync_altsetting = 1,
+					.sync_ep_idx = 1,
+					.implicit_fb = 1,
 				}
 			},
 			{
